Realman224815 30134 MC-224815-00 MC-301304-00 MC-9228-310106 Oil Pump For McCulloch MTD Troy-Bilt Chainsaw 16 18 2116 2316 2318 3205 3505 3516 3816 3818 MS1635 MS1838 AV
Trustpilot
Ali H.
1 day ago
Yusuf A.
1 month ago
30 daysfor PRO membership users
15 dayswithout membership
Khalid Z.
1 week ago
Fatima A.
3 days ago